Patricia Groenewegen - Projectmanager

With a background in education, I have always had a passion for making a difference for people facing challenges in our society. The combination of pursuing that passion and contributing to innovating the field of education is what makes my work at Changefied so enjoyable.

When we started developing Virtual PT in 2020, our motivation was to increase the independence of students with psychosocial issues such as autism or mild intellectual disabilities by assisting them in learning to travel independently on public transportation. Every day, I enjoy hearing stories from this target group that underscore that we are indeed achieving that goal now!

Erik Welling - Lead Software Engineer

I was still in the midst of my bachelor's degree in Game Technology when I was asked to participate in the development of Virtual PT. For me, serious gaming turned out to be the perfect intersection between game development and traditional software creation. It allows me to work with all the aspects that make game development enjoyable while also enabling us to have a real impact on society and vulnerable demographics.

In July 2023, we branched out independently. Witnessing our young company grow fills me with energy, and it's exciting to see the potential both for Changefied and for the individuals we can assist with it.

By now, I have completed my master's thesis and am nearing the completion of the master's program in Game & Media Technology. I am ready to dedicate myself even more intensely to the development of our solutions.
